In the Navy we practice "two man integrity" when transporting small arms. Always. Two guys, in theory, keep each other honest and make sure the weapons are properly transported from the armory to the site where they are needed and back again.

Does the Air Force not do the same?

Interesting. This is the same bomb wing that in 2007 was involved in the unauthorized transport of 6 cruise missiles with live W80 nuclear warheads to Barksdale AFB. The nukes were known to be out the chain of operational control for 36 hours before being discovered at Barksdale. That base seems to have a spotty record re: weapons handling.
